Grant McMurray (born July 12, 1947) was Prophet-President of Community of Christ from 1996 until 2004.[1] He was the first non-descendant of Joseph Smith to head the church, and under his administration, the Reorganized Church of Jesus Christ of Latter Day Saints (RLDS Church) changed its name to Community of Christ.
